Australian singer-songwriter Dean Lewis has given us another taste of his hotly anticipated third studio album, The Epilogue, out Friday October 18th, with the international superstar teaming up with US singer-songwriter Sasha Alex Sloan for the release of a heart-warming love song, Rest.

Rest is the latest single from Lewis’s new album The Epilogue, the release of which will be supported by a global album tour. The Epilogue World Tour comes to the UK in February 2025, starting at O2 Guildhall Southampton (Wednesday 5th). He will then play London’s Hammersmith Apollo (Friday 7th) and massive Wembley Arena (Saturday 8th) before taking the tour to Utilita Arena Cardiff (Sunday 9th), O2 Academy Birmingham (Tuesday 11th), O2 City Hall Newcastle (Wednesday 12th), Academy Glasgow (Friday 14th) and finishing at O2 Victoria Warehouse Manchester (Saturday 15th).

Known for his sadboi, heartbreaking global hits like Be Alright and How Do I Say Goodbye, Lewis labels Rest as the “first love song that I’ve ever written.” The new tune’s official music video for features Sasha Alex Sloan and was shot in Nashville by Dean’s brother and long-time visual collaborator, Sean Loaney.

Lewis and Sloan co-wrote and recorded Rest in Los Angeles. Sloan says of their first meeting: “I’ve been a fan of Deans for a while so when I found out we were writing together I was a little nervous but the second I walked in the room all my nerves went away. We clicked instantly. This song is the first song we ever wrote together, and I think we stumbled onto some magic that day… so excited for the world to hear it”.

Rest is co-produced by Lewis and Colin Foote (Kygo, Why Don’t We, Cheat Codes), Alex Borel (Julia Michaels), and Petey Martin (Kygo, Kesha, Sam Feldt, Gryffin, Nicky Romero, Rob Thomas). Check out the video for the new single below:

Following months of revealing new music from The Epilogue, Rest follows Lewis’s current single All I Ever Wanted which has already amassed over 20 million streams, Top 10 Shazam and Top 15 AU radio chart. Dean Lewis also surprised fans with his recent collaboration with Australian DJ and Producer Cyril, sharing Fall At Your Feet which skyrocketed the Shazam charts, hitting #1 in NZ and # 2 in Australia.

Lewis is currently in Europe performing at major summer festivals throughout Denmark, Germany, Ireland and the US. He returns home in October for what will be his biggest Australian Headline Tour, playing even bigger venues and larger crowds.

Sasha Alex Sloan’s new album Me Again released in May, featuring singles Cowboys Cry and Highlights, which she performed on The Tonight Show with Jimmy Fallon. Sloan kicks off her world Me Again Tour in Asia this August, before heading to the USA, Canada, UK & Europe.
